A moving memorial along the Danube River, a bunch of bronze shoes commemorating a massacre that happened here in 1945 when people were executed and bodies left in river during WWII.

Was an old historic ranch and travel stop because of the hot springs and perpetual water there.  Still an oasis in the desert although the water doesnt flow as much as it once did.  Still doesn't look like Arizona but it is for real
